The essay examines the relationship between Ruggero Ruggeri and Hamlet. During the years of the First World War, in the period of his full artistic maturity, Ruggeri created a theatrical edition of the Shakespearean text (1915) and then a film (1917). The analysis of the two moments makes it possible to focus on some characteristics of Ruggeri’s artistic career and to highlight the “foundational” character of this period in the history of Italian theatre.
